oob: Probe every resol=
ved address of a remote
A remote can resolve to several A/AAAA records; --=
server-probe previously
sent a SERVER_PROBE only to the first one, so a rem=
ote whose first address
was unreachable looked unresponsive even if another=
address answered, and
the connection could later try an address that was n=
ever probed=2E
Probe every resolved address of each remote in parallel (pe=
r-remote storage
is sized to the resolved address count, no fixed cap), acc=
ept a reply from
any of them (first reply for a remote wins), and resend to=
all of a remote's
addresses while it is unanswered=2E
